Address. 5050 KINGSLEY DRIVE.To wire money to a , you'll need information from the person who will receive the funds. You'll need the recipient's first and last name, contact information, account number, and routing number for wire transfers. Routing Number 041200050 Name Fifth Third Bank Address 5050 Kingsley Drive, Cincinnati, …To receive international wire transfer in your Fifth Third Bank account, please use the following wire instructions: Bank Name : Fifth Third Bank. SWIFT/BIC Code for Fifth Third Bank: FTBCUS3C. Routing Transit Number: 042000314.
